Viacom’s billion-dollar lawsuit against YouTube for copyright infringement is yielding some fascinating details. Even as Viacom was sending Google takedown notices for clips from their shows such as the Colbert Report and the Daily Show, their own marketing teams were posting clips from those very shows and many others. A man in Saudi Arabia has been sentenced to 1000 lashes and a year in prison for appearing in an internet video in which he dresses as a policeman and appears to be making sexual advances to an unseen male detainee.
